Types of smoke exhaust fans: selection of equipment for industrial use

Selecting the correct type of smoke exhaust fan is a critical task when designing a smoke control system. ABL Engineering Group produces and installs four main types of equipment:

  • Roof fans– installation on the roof
  • Duct fans— integration into air ducts
  • Axial fans— high performance at low pressure
  • Radial fans— significant pressure for complex systems

Each type is designed to solve specific problems depending on the configuration of the facility, the area of ​​the premises and the height of the building in accordance with the purpose of the protected space. All smoke extraction fans we produce are heat-resistant400°C for 2 hours or 600°C/1.5 hours— parameters that strictly meet the requirementsSN RK 2.02-01andTechnical regulations of the Republic of Kazakhstan on fire safety. This ensures that the equipment operates under extreme fire conditions without failure or loss of efficiency.

Fan type Productivity Pressure Application
Roof High Average Industrial facilities, shopping centers
Duct Average Average Hidden gasket in air ducts
Axial Very high Low Systems with minimal resistance
Radial Average High Complex configurations, extended systems

Roof smoke extraction fans: installation on the roof

Roof installations are the most common option in industrial facilities and shopping centers. The fans are mounted directly on the roof, which simplifies the installation of air ducts and minimizes the required space inside the building. The choice of size and performance depends on the area of ​​the protected premises and the number of floors. Our specialists carry out calculations taking into account the height of the building and the architectural features of the facility. The system includes air intake grilles, power cable and connection adapters, providing the possibility of flexible integration into existing utility networks.

Duct fans: integration into air ducts

Duct fans are built directly into a rectangular or round air duct system. This type of equipment is ideal when hidden installation and integration into existing supply and exhaust engineering systems are required. The connection is made through galvanized structures using fire retardant treatment and installing safety valves. Duct models ensure uniform distribution of air flow throughout the entire smoke removal system. Components include connection adapters, vibration isolators and flange connections.

Axial and radial fans: differences and applications

Axial fans are characterized by high performance at relatively low pressure – designed for systems with minimal air duct resistance. Radial fans develop significant pressure, which is necessary for complex configurations of air ducts and extended smoke removal systems. The choice between these types depends on air parameters, required efficiency and operating conditions at a particular facility. Both types are equipped with smoke sensors and automatic control systems, ensuring reliable operation of the exhaust system in real time.

Air pressurization systems for staircases and elevator shafts

Pressure fans are specialized equipment designed to ensure the safe evacuation of people. The air pressure unit is installed in stairwells and elevator shafts, creating excess pressure and preventing the spread of smoke and combustion products. The system includes a fire-retarding valve, air intake grilles, control panels, smoke detectors and automatic performance monitoring. Thermal resistance of equipment in case of fire: 400°C and 600°C

Heat resistance is a critical characteristic of smoke removal systems. In the event of a fire, temperatures in air ducts and shafts can reach extreme values. ABL Engineering Group equipment has been tested for compliance with two modes:

Operating mode Temperature Time Application
Standard 400°C 2 hours Production workshops, warehouses, shopping centers
Extreme 600°C 1.5 hours Intense combustion, high temperatures of combustion products

The fans are made fromspecial grades of steel grades 12Cr18Ni10Ti and 12Cr17Ni13Mo2Ti, resistant to high temperatures, thermal expansion, gases and combustion products. These materials minimize structural deformation and maintain tightness at critical temperatures. Testing at 600°C for 1.5 hours confirms their stability under extreme conditions.

Calculation of fan performance in case of fire

Fan performance depends on many parameters of a particular object. When calculating, ABL Engineering Group engineers take into account:

  1. Area and height of premises— determine the volume of air to be removed in case of fire;
  2. Number and location of smoke sources— affect the performance and pressure required for effective smoke removal;
  3. Air parameters(temperature, humidity, pressure, air quality) – taken into account when choosing the operating mode of the equipment and the type of filtration;
  4. Complexity of air duct design— rectangular or circular cross-section, the presence of turns and contractions affect the resistance of the system;
  5. Installation conditions— installation on the roof, in shafts or technical floors requires different approaches to the selection of equipment (roof, duct, axial or radial fans).

ABL Engineering Group engineers carry out detailed performance calculations taking into account all conditions and requirements for system efficiency. Based on the calculation, the type of fan and its technical parameters are selected. Incorrect capacity calculation is one of the main risks leading to system ineffectiveness in case of fire and non-compliance with regulations.

Automation and control of the smoke removal system

Reliable operation of the equipment is ensured by a modern automation and control system. The system includes:

  • Control panels— a central unit that controls the operation of fans and monitors their status in real time;
  • Temperature and pressure sensors— monitor air parameters in air ducts and shafts, preventing overheating and loss of pressure at 600°c;
  • Startup automation— in the event of a fire, the system automatically turns on smoke removal fans and air supply in staircases and elevator shafts;
  • Performance monitoring— sensors monitor rotor rotation, absence of vibration and compliance of parameters with standards;
  • Operating mode control— the system automatically switches the equipment to 400°C/2h or 600°C/1.5h mode, depending on the combustion intensity.

All automation components (boards, sensors, cables, adapters) are selected taking into account the requirements of SN RK 2.02-01 and the Technical Regulations of the RK on fire safety. SN RK 2.02-01: requirements for smoke ventilation

SN RK 2.02-01 is the main regulatory document that defines the rules for the design and installation of a smoke control system. This standard sets requirements for the performance of smoke exhaust fans, calculation of air ducts, placement of grilles and sensors, as well as automatic control. Smoke control systems, designed in accordance with SN RK 2.02-01, ensure effective removal of smoke from rooms and staircases in the event of a fire, which is critical for the evacuation of personnel and the protection of building structures.

How is fan performance calculated for a specific facility?

Performance calculation is an engineering task that requires the following parameters to be taken into account:

  • Area and volume of premises— the total volume of air that must be removed during a fire is determined. The calculation is performed in m³/h.
  • Building height— affects natural draft and required fan power. Buildings higher than 13 meters require mandatory smoke removal.
  • Number and types of premises— staircases, elevator shafts, technical floors require different calculations in accordance with SN RK 2.02-01.
  • Duct resistance– depends on the length, diameter and design of the air ducts. Affects the required fan pressure.
  • Regulatory requirements— SN RK 2.02-01 determines the minimum productivity depending on the type of object and area.
  • Environmental conditions— temperature, humidity and air pressure affect the operation of the equipment and the required power.

Based on these data, our engineers perform calculations and select a fan with the required performance. All calculations are documented and included in the design documentation.

How is commissioning and testing of equipment carried out?

After installation is completed, commissioning work and a set of measures are carried out, including:

  1. Installation check— visual inspection of all components, connections and ducts. The tightness and reliability of fastening is checked.
  2. Electrical tests— checking electrical circuits, grounding and equipment safety. Performed in accordance with GOST and electrical safety requirements.
  3. Equipment start-up— initial startup of the fan and checking its functionality. The direction of rotation and the absence of extraneous sounds are checked.
  4. Setting parameters— adjustment of productivity, pressure and air parameters in accordance with the project. Air speed and flow are measured.
  5. System testing— checking the efficiency of smoke removal, the tightness of air ducts and the absence of leaks. Tests are carried out at rated load.
  6. Documenting results— drawing up test reports and inspection reports. All results are recorded in the facility documentation.

All work is carried out by certified engineers and ensures that the system complies with the design and regulations. Commissioning usually takes 3-5 days.
